#feefd6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#feefd6 is composed of 99.6% red, 93.7%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 15.7%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 37.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 91.8%. #feefd6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fddfad.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

Shades and Tints of #feefd6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100a00 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#feefd6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ebeae9 is the less saturated color, while #feefd6 is the most saturated one.
